次の方法で共有


SquaredLoss クラス

定義

回帰タスクでよく使用される 2 乗損失。

public sealed class SquaredLoss : Microsoft.ML.Trainers.ILossFunction<float,float>, Microsoft.ML.Trainers.ISupportSdcaRegressionLoss
type SquaredLoss = class
    interface ISupportSdcaRegressionLoss
    interface ISupportSdcaLoss
    interface IScalarLoss
    interface ILossFunction<single, single>
    interface IRegressionLoss
Public NotInheritable Class SquaredLoss
Implements ILossFunction(Of Single, Single), ISupportSdcaRegressionLoss
継承
SquaredLoss
実装

注釈

二乗損失関数は次のように定義されます。

$L(\hat{y}, y) = (\hat{y} - y)^2$

ここで、$\hat{y}$ は予測値であり、$y$ は真の値です。

コンストラクター

SquaredLoss()

回帰タスクでよく使用される 2 乗損失。

メソッド

ComputeDualUpdateInvariant(Single)

回帰タスクでよく使用される 2 乗損失。

Derivative(Single, Single)

回帰タスクでよく使用される 2 乗損失。

DualLoss(Single, Single)

回帰タスクでよく使用される 2 乗損失。

DualUpdate(Single, Single, Single, Single, Int32)

回帰タスクでよく使用される 2 乗損失。

Loss(Single, Single)

回帰タスクでよく使用される 2 乗損失。

適用対象